It is known that both external and hereditary factors influence posture development. However, the way they codertermine each other hasn't been defined yet. The aim of our research is to describe posture state by an analysis of inclination angles of backbone in sagittal plane. 116 female students (mean age – 18, 28 years) of Kalmykian State University have been observed. Goniometry, a method introduced by Gamburcev, allows to measure deflection angles of the spine column from the vertical axis. We used goniometry in addition to standard anthropometric program (about 50 indications). The constitution type was defined using Galant's scheme. Statistical analisys was performed with STATISTICA 6. 0 software. The analysis by constitution types showed that 38, 3% of Kalmykian students had mesoplastic, and 36, 5% had stenoplastic constitution. All the other types were represented by subathletic (11. 3%), pyknics (6. 9%), asthenic (4. 4%) and euriplastic type (2. 6%). The analysis of variance of different anthropometric characteristics by constitution types revealed some associations. According to their constitution, Kalmykian female students differ significantly (p<0. 05) in the form of legs and thorax, in the volume of muscles and adipopexis, and also in the sacro-pelvicale angle. Kalmykian girls also show different levels of spine deformation. Only 76. 7% seem not to have any posture abnormalities. 6. 9% suffer from severe scoliosis. Possible reasons of these differences will be discussed.
